whats the name of the nuclear facility near kennewick,washington

Respuesta :

youngalexisjade
youngalexisjade youngalexisjade
  • 02-04-2021

Answer:

Hanford Site

Explanation:

The Hanford Site is a decommissioned nuclear production complex operated by the United States federal government on the Columbia River in Benton County in the U.S. state of Washington.
